* Why does Tiger Woods wear two pairs of socks when he plays golf? In case he gets a hole in one. (Blake Morris, 14, Los Angeles, L.A. Center for Enriched Studies)

* How do you stop a bull from charging? You take away his credit card. (Alexandria Wells, 6, Los Angeles, Wildwood School)

* What did the hat say to the tie? “I’ll go ahead and you can hang around.” (Melissa Klein, 11, Los Angeles, Temple Emanuel)

* What did the grape say when it crossed the road? It didn’t say anything. It just wined. (Jasmine Johnson, 11, Los Angeles, L.A. Home Studies)

* What is Santa’s favorite sandwich? Peanut butter and jolly. (Frankie Vilardi, 5, Yorba Linda, Rose Drive Elementary)

* What do you call two banana peels? A pair of slippers. (Kelsey Krigstein, 7, Agoura Hills, Willow Elementary)
